Raaz
Cast
: DinoMorea, Bipasha Basu, Ashutosh Rana, Malini, Shruti Ultaf
Director
: Vikram Bhatt
Music
: Nadeem Shravan
Lyrics
: Sameer
Producer
:

Something different from the current trend...Raaz is a psycho thriller worth a look.

Sanjana Dhanraj (Bipasha Basu) and Aditya (Dino Morea) a young couple realises that their marriage is going nowhere. They decide to go back to Ooty- the place they fell in love to give it one more shot. But what awaits them there is a nightmare...

Sanjana encounters strange things in the house they stay in ..eerie sounds and weird scenes. She resolves to solve the mystery that threatens to break her marriage forever. Sanjana seeks the help of an occultist, Professor Agni ( Ashutosh Rana ) whom she meets through her friend (Shruti Ultaf ).

The drama unfolds.. the wandering spirit who has been after her is one Malini (Malini) who had an affair with Aditya before. When Sanjana comes to know what happened during their affair that made Malini into what she is, she decides to end her marriage.

Now Aditya become the spirits target. The professor coaxes and convinces Sanjana to save her husband from the clutches of the spirit. How she goes about it is the climax of the film. In the end she figures out the truth and unites with her husband.

The effects are pretty good especially in the climax and may keep the audience glued to their seats. Bipasha has given a wonderful performance considering Raaz is only the second movie she has enacted in. Ashutosh Rana as the creepy looking Professor Agni has done his part well contributing to the scary atmosphere of the film. Dino Morea and newcomer Malini are okay and looks good. .

The Credit goes to Director Vikram Bhatt for churning out a good horror film with just the right ingredients.

We rate the film as good.
